    2002 F23a1 4 cyl Sedan SE

    about 500 miles before your next oil change put 1/3 of the can of Seafoam in the oil and run it until you change the oil. When I Seafoam a car I do 1/3 in the gas, 1/3 in the oil and 1/3 through the brake booster vacuum line to clear out the carbon in the manifold. You can youtube seafoam...

    Engine Coolant Temperature Sensor - Located Where?

    You shouldn't need to drain any coolant out. Make sure the engine is cold. It should have an O-Ring so I wouldn’t put any Teflon tape or sealer on it. When you take the old one out make sure the old O-Ring is not stuck in the manifold (double O-rings will leak like a sieve). Bolt the new one...

    Led tail lights "Brake Lamp" indicator

    My Depo tail lights came with a connector that has one resistor in it so it can read the proper resistance for the brake lamp circuit. It replaces the factory module that was there before. Connector w/ resistor. In the trunk, I think it was on the drivers side near the outer tail lamp bolts...
